Sean O'Malley vs. Frankie Edgar matchup at Madison Square Garden pitched by manager

Adam Martin - July 11, 2021

MMA manager Ali Abdelaziz pitched a future bantamweight bout between Sean O’Malley and Frankie Edgar for an event at Madison Square Garden. O’Malley defeated Kris Moutinho via third-round TKO in the opening main card fight on the UFC 264 pay-per-view card. It was another impressive showing by “Suga,” who is now 6-1 overall in the UFC with four wins by knockout. O’Malley is one of the UFC’s brightest young stars and the promotion has booked him exclusively for pay-per-view events over his last six outings. Following a fantastic win over Moutinho at UFC 264, it stands to figure that O’Malley will fight on a pay-per-view card his next time out, and one PPV card that the UFC plans on holding is an event at Madison Square Garden in New York in November.

Sean O'Malley reacts following "Fight of the Night" TKO win over Kris Moutinho at UFC 264

Adam Martin - July 11, 2021

UFC bantamweight Sean O’Malley reacted following his “Fight of the Night” TKO win over the ultra-durable Kris Moutinho at UFC 264. O’Malley landed 230 significant strikes in the fight — eight short of the UFC record for a three-round bout set by Nate Diaz vs. Donald Cerrone at UFC 141 — before referee Herb Dean called a stop to the fight with just seconds to go in the third and final round. It was an incredible performance by O’Malley, who broke bantamweight records for strikes landed in a fight, and for Moutinho, it was an amazing show for a fighter who very few fans knew a week ago. For Moutinho, even though O’Malley won, his stock also went up with the fight.
